#e5cf98 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e5cf98 is composed of 89.8% red, 81.2%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 9.6% magenta, 33.6%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 42.9 degrees, a saturation of 59.7% and a lightness of 74.7%. #e5cf98 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#cb9f31. Closest websafe color is: #cccc99.

#e5cf98 color description : Very soft orange.

#e5cf98 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e5cf98 has RGB values of R:229, G:207,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.1, Y:0.34,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15060888.

Shades and Tints of #e5cf98

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070502 is the darkest color, while #fdfbf6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e5cf98

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c2c0bb is the less saturated color, while #feda7f is the most saturated one.
